Hey guys,

So my 96 850 GLT is having some problems with an inconsistent idle. I have a code scanner and it keeps pulling a P0103. I checked the MAF by unplugging it and running the car without it but the wandering idle persisted. I replaced the plugs with OEM Volvo plugs, distributor cap, plug wires, and distributor rotor.

The OBD-II reader states that the car would be fail the emission test and the car does run a bit rich. You can smell a pretty rich scent of gas when the car is on. From everything I have read on here, I feel that the O2 sensor may be what is causing this problem with the stalling and inconsistent idle. I just wanted to get an outside opinion before I throw down the money to buy one.

What do you guys think?
